Abstract: | The crystal and molecular structure of the title compound has been determined by X-ray crystallography. It crystallizes in the monoclinic system, space group P21/c, with lattice parameters a = 13.678(3), b = 10.729(2), c = 8.1996(2) Å, = 98.96°, V = 1188.7(4) Å3, and Z = 4. The crystal structure contains two centrosymmetric molecules of bis (N-p-chloro-phenyl-salicylideneaminate) Schiff base copper(II). Copper(II) ion is coordinated in a slightly distorted trans square-planar configuration, the distortion consisting of a reduction of the N–Cu–O angle with the chelate rings from the ideal value of 90°. The p-chlorophenyl rings with salicylidene moieties form a dihedral angle of 38.96°. |
